“The Masked Singer” is so popular, they’ve decided to start having an after show. The first episode will debut next Wednesday night right after “The Masked Singer.” Duh. According to The Wrap, Nick Cannon will host remotely “on a virtual stage” and will feature guests Kelly Osbourne (Ladybug in Season 2), JoJo Siwa (T-Rex from the current Season 3), judge Ken Jeong and regular guest panelist Joel McHale. The after show will include an appearance by that night’s eliminated singer, who will then give a special performance without the mask. Then they’ll repeat this same format for the following three weeks.

Meghan Markle and Prince Harry were spotted for the first time in public out in LA. TMZ has footage from an apartment complex’s surveillance camera, which caught Harry and Meghan volunteering for Project Angel Food, delivering meals to people in need. The cameras didn’t pick up on any bodyguards, but you know they were lurking around just in case something went down. That same day, Harry and Meghan donated more than $112K to Feeding Britain. This money reportedly was the excess profit from their royal wedding broadcast.

Some sixth graders who probably weren’t thrilled that they were being forced to take online classes got a big surprise when Tyler Cameron hopped on their Google Meet lessons yesterday! Some of the students were freaking out. Even if they didn’t know him from “The Bachelorette,” Cameron has become quite the TikTok star. Tyler spent 30 minutes teaching the class about social media, covering everything from posting branded content as an influencer to dealing with internet trolls.

If you missed last night’s “Disney Family Singalong” on ABC, you missed some really cool stuff! Derek Hough, his girlfriend Hayley Erbert, and his sister Julianne Hough kicked things off with a GORGEOUS performance of “Be Our Guest” from “Beauty & the Beast.” Ariana Grande performed “I Won’t Say (I’m in Love)” from “Hercules.” Her manager Scooter Braun tweeted that Ariana shot and mixed the entire performance — including all her harmonies — on her iPhone in just one day! Zac Efron popped on to introduce the “High School Musical” performance of “We’re All in This Together” which mysteriously brought a tear to my eye! But the audience collectively squealed at Beyoncé’s unannounced, surprise performance of “When You Wish Upon a Star” from “Pinocchio.”
